 A thought provoking airline conversation

This dude was sitting behind me on a plane, a nepali freshman studying in some college in minnesota, he was returning home after 1 year of US stay in his summer break. He was trying to small talk with this american sitting by his side who was visiting nepal for trekking. I couldn't help but listen their conversation in his heavy accented nepali-english. This freshman was telling the tourist to his face that americans are fat except for people in new york, they only eat cheese, many of them are racist and other general stereotypes. The tourist was trying to give a clue that he is stereotyping by saying there are bad apple everywhere, nope the nepali bhai didnt get it and rambled on about his limited US experiences, white girls not paying attention to him and all that. He was blatently asking personal questions such as how much you make, what was your grade in college and all that. Meanwhile i was cringing so hard in the front seat.
When the tourist said he was backpacking around nepal to discover himself since he recently quit medical school and was intereted in pursuing philosophy when he returns, this nepali dude lost his shit. Really, r u serious, why would you do that and many other personal questions followed.
The answer was simple: Freedom
Which takes a lifetime to achieve.
